My current obsession has recently been Love Island. I am sure you have heard about it recently with the growing popularity of the new season, but if not, let me catch you up to speed. This reality TV show captures various “contestants” competing to find love, with the promise of winning a sizeable grand prize of money at the end. I would be lying if I said that I was hooked on the drama and entertainment this show provides, but truthfully, the bare obsession that I had indulging in the show concerned me to an extent. That is until I realized my compulsion to watch the show was carefully instrumented by the producers of Love Island. But how do they do? With the varied use of public rhetoric, producers of Love Island alter the narratives present amongst contests to hook watchers of the series. Writer Joy Lee emphasizes this by stating, “The nature of the show, how it is filmed, edited, and discussed on social media, means that our opinions are obviously interfered with…” (2023). With the combination of heavy editing and social media integration, the reality of Love Island is altered to convey contested and users alike to twist perspectives and actual attitudes. In doing so, watchers are consistently drawn to the screen to see what will come.
